Queen appearance

Yellowish orange head, orange-yellow mesosoma, dark brown gaster. Pale yellow-orange overall, a species tied to Maculinea/Phengaris butterfly parasitism.
slow walker, nests in dry grassland under stones
Founding care
Needs a winter diapause: a cool, dark rest period each year.
Diet: Insects, meat, sugar water, honey etc.

Habitat

Under stones · also soil · typical for this genus
Scan stony ground, paths and kerbs for searching queens. After a flight, watch bare or grassy ground for wingless queens.
